What affects the price

Landscaping costs depend on the specific needs of your property. Factors that shift the price include the square footage of the area, the complexity of your design, and the type of materials you choose, such as natural stone versus concrete pavers. Labor costs fluctuate based on site accessibility and the amount of grading or drainage work required before planting begins.

What are landscape bricks typically used for in Coral Springs?

In Coral Springs, landscape bricks are commonly used for creating attractive and durable retaining walls. They also form pathways, patios, and garden bed borders. Their versatility allows for a range of design possibilities, enhancing both the aesthetics and functionality of your outdoor space. When would I need a landscape rake for yard work?

A landscape rake is essential for leveling soil before planting or laying sod in your Coral Springs yard. It's also used for gathering debris like leaves and small rocks after a storm.
